Meaning of archidiabolical | Babel Free

Adjective CEFR C2

Definitions

Of or relating to an archdevil.

not-comparable, rare

Examples

“1933, Malcolm Cowley, “Trotsky and the Art of Insurrection” in Henry Dan Piper (ed.), Think Back on Us . . . A Contemporary Chronicle of the 1930’s by Malcolm Cowley, Carbondale and Edwardsville: Southern Illinois University Press, 1967, p. 28, Always Trotsky displays that archidiabolical pride which is both his virtue as an individual and his most dangerous quality as a statesman.”
“The goat figure, his satanic majesty, came forward with an archidiabolical dignity […]”
